Base parser file#

A simple parser can be defined as :

filter: 1 == 1debug: trueonsuccess: next_stagename: me/myparserdescription: a cool parser for my servicegrok:#our grok pattern : capture .*  pattern: ^%{DATA:some_data}$#the field to which we apply the grok pattern : the log message itself  apply_on: messagestatics:  - parsed: is_my_service    value: yes
  • a filter : if the expression is true, the event will enter the parser, otherwise, it won't
  • a onsuccess : defines what happens when the event was successfully parsed : shall we continue ? shall we move to next stage ? etc.
  • a name & a description
  • some statics that will modify the event
  • a debug flag that allows to enable local debugging information
  • a grok pattern to capture some data in logs

Trying our mock parser#

caution

Your parser yaml file must be in the config/parsers/s01-parse/ directory. The stage directory might not exist, and then you must create it.

Let's try it:

./crowdsec -c ./dev.yaml -dsn file://x.log -type foobar

We can see our "mock" parser is working, let's see what happened :

  • The event enter the node
  • The filter returned true (1 == 1) so the event will be processed
  • Our grok pattern (just a .* capture) "worked" and captured data (the whole line actually)
  • The grok captures (under the name some_data) are merged into the .Parsed map of the event
  • The statics section is processed, and .Parsed[is_my_service] is set to yes
  • The event leaves the parser successfully, and because onsuccess is set to next_stage, the event moves to the next stage

Writing the GROK pattern#

We are going to write a parser for iptables logs, they look like this :

May 11 16:23:43 sd-126005 kernel: [47615895.771900] IN=enp1s0 OUT= MAC=00:08:a2:0c:1f:12:00:c8:8b:e2:d6:87:08:00 SRC=99.99.99.99 DST=127.0.0.1 LEN=40 TOS=0x00 PREC=0x00 TTL=245 ID=51006 PROTO=TCP SPT=45225 DPT=8888 WINDOW=1024 RES=0x00 SYN URGP=0 May 11 16:23:50 sd-126005 kernel: [47615902.763137] IN=enp1s0 OUT= MAC=00:08:a2:0c:1f:12:00:c8:8b:e2:d6:87:08:00 SRC=44.44.44.44 DST=127.0.0.1 LEN=60 TOS=0x00 PREC=0x00 TTL=49 ID=17451 DF PROTO=TCP SPT=53668 DPT=80 WINDOW=14600 RES=0x00 SYN URGP=0 

Using an online grok debugger or an online regex debugger, we come up with the following grok pattern :

\[%{DATA}\]+.*(%{WORD:action})? IN=%{WORD:int_eth} OUT= MAC=%{IP}:%{MAC} SRC=%{IP:src_ip} DST=%{IP:dst_ip} LEN=%{INT:length}.*PROTO=%{WORD:proto} SPT=%{INT:src_port} DPT=%{INT:dst_port}.*
warning

Check if the pattern you are looking for is not already present in patterns configuration.

Finalizing our parser#

#let's set onsuccess to "next_stage" : if the log is parsed, we can consider it has been dealt withonsuccess: next_stage#debug, for reasons (don't do this in production)debug: true#as seen in our sample log, those logs are processed by the system and have a progname set to 'kernel'filter: "evt.Parsed.program == 'kernel'"#name and description:name: crowdsecurity/iptables-logsdescription: "Parse iptables drop logs"grok:#our grok pattern  pattern: \[%{DATA}\]+.*(%{WORD:action})? IN=%{WORD:int_eth} OUT= MAC=%{IP}:%{MAC} SRC=%{IP:src_ip} DST=%{IP:dst_ip} LEN=%{INT:length}.*PROTO=%{WORD:proto} SPT=%{INT:src_port} DPT=%{INT:dst_port}.*#the field to which we apply the grok pattern : the log message itself  apply_on: messagestatics:    - meta: log_type      value: iptables_drop    - meta: service      expression: "evt.Parsed.proto == 'TCP' ? 'tcp' : 'unknown'"    - meta: source_ip      expression: "evt.Parsed.src_ip"

filter#

We changed the filter to correctly filter on the program name. In the current example, our logs are produced by the kernel (netfilter), and thus the program is kernel :

tail -f /var/log/kern.logMay 11 16:23:50 sd-126005 kernel: [47615902.763137] IN=enp1s0 OUT= MAC=00:08:a2:0c:1f:12:00:c8:8b:e2:d6:87:08:00 SRC=44.44.44.44 DST=127.0.0.1 LEN=60 TOS=0x00 PREC=0x00 TTL=49 ID=17451 DF PROTO=TCP SPT=53668 DPT=80 WINDOW=14600 RES=0x00 SYN URGP=0 

statics#

We are setting various entries to static or dynamic values to give "context" to the log :

  • .Meta.log_type is set to iptables_drop (so that we later can filter events coming from this)
  • .Meta.source_ip is set the the source ip captured .Parsed.src_ip
  • .Meta.service is set the the result of an expression that relies on the GROK output (proto field)

Look into dedicated statics documentation to know more about its possibilities.
